Analysis

In 2018, hungary — industrial roundwood, coniferous (export/import) — export in Romania stood at 402 1000 USD.

The figure is up 2,412.5% on the previous year and up 100.0% over ten years.

Over the whole period, hungary — industrial roundwood, coniferous (export/import) — export in Romania peaked at 2,693 1000 USD in 1999 and was at its lowest, 11 1000 USD, in 2009.

That places Romania 5th out of 21 countries with data for 2018, putting it in the top quarter.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

The database contains data on the bilateral trade flows in roundwood, prim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world. The main types of primary forest products included in are: ro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further. The definitions are available.
